Improving Air Circulation

Another reason for the depth of refrigerators is to ensure proper air circulation within the unit. Refrigerators use a cooling mechanism that involves circulating cold air to keep the contents fresh and at an appropriate temperature. The depth of the refrigerator allows for a larger air volume inside, promoting better circulation and maintaining a consistent temperature throughout the unit. This helps in preventing hot spots and ensures that all items receive adequate cooling.

Energy Efficiency

Energy efficiency has become a crucial factor in appliance design, and refrigerators are no exception. By utilizing deeper designs, manufacturers can incorporate insulation materials and techniques to improve energy efficiency. The increased insulation helps in minimizing energy loss, reducing the workload on the compressor, and ultimately leading to lower energy consumption. This not only benefits the environment but also reduces electricity bills for consumers.
